Abstract

Convolvulus pluricaulis(Shankhapushpi) is an herbal plant known for its medicinal properties. It is
also known as morning glory. This herb is traditionally used as nerve tonic in India. This plant is
widely used in Chinese and Indian herbal medicines to get relief from various diseases such as to cure
Alzheimer, cough, epilepsy, anxiety, liver problems and to boost memory. The extracts of
Shankhpushpiplants exhibit antidepressant, neurodegenerative, anti-stress, antioxidant, antifungal,
antidiabetic, cardiovascular and antiulcer activities. All parts of plants such as root, shoot, stem,
flowers exhibit therapeutic properties. It consists of various compounds such as proteins, fatty acids
(myristic acid, palmitic acid and linoleic acid), steroids, glycosides, phenolic, and carbohydrates.
There are marker compounds in it are scopoletin, flavonoid (Kampferol). Knowledge on medicinal
plants since from last few decades plays an important role to cure diseases such as diabetes, cancer,
Alzheimer and several physical, mental health problems. It is one of the best nerve tonic useful to
treat nervous disorders. It helps in the regeneration of neural tissues. Alzheimer is caused due to the
accumulation of amyloid-beta as extracellular plaques around the hippocampus and other regions in
the brain. The plaque interrupts in proper functioning of brain; it acts as barrier in brain, thus cause
memory loss, confusion to identify, retards the mental growth, which ultimately leads to disease
called Alzheimer in old people. Shankhpushpi is the herb which contains convolvoline, scopoletin and
other bioactive compounds which inhibits the plaque formation in brain. These compounds either
prevent the bonding between amyloid-beta and break the bonding between them in brain and reduce
the bad effects of AD. Recent chromatographic methods i.e GC, HPLC and HPTLC are the advance
techniques are being used to quantify, analyse the presence of biomarker compounds in
Shankhpushpi. Current review deals with the recent biotechnological strategies such as genetic
diversity assessment, in vitro methods for production of ant- alzheimer compounds from
shankhapushpi.
